Understanding Prototype Machining Services and Their Benefits

Prototype machining services play a critical role in product development. They allow engineers and designers to create tangible models for testing and validation. According to a report by Grand View Research, the prototype machining market is projected to reach USD 12.7 billion by 2025. This growth highlights the increasing reliance on rapid prototyping to accelerate product timelines.

One significant benefit of these services is cost-effectiveness. High-quality prototypes reduce the risk of costly errors in later production stages. A study from the Harvard Business Review indicates that companies utilizing prototype machining see a 25% reduction in development costs. However, the quality of the service provider is essential. Poor craftsmanship can lead to inaccurate prototypes, which ultimately hinder the design process.

Timely iterations are another advantage. Rapid prototype machining allows for quick adjustments based on feedback. This iterative process is vital for refining concepts before mass production. Nevertheless, not all providers can deliver the same level of speed and precision. Therefore, choosing the right service means prioritizing reliability and expertise. A mismatch could derail project timelines and inflate budgets.

Assessing the Range of Machining Technologies Offered

When selecting a prototype machining service, the range of machining technologies available is crucial. A diverse set of technologies often reflects a company's capability to handle various projects. For instance, additive manufacturing and CNC machining have become industry standards. According to a recent report by MarketsandMarkets, the CNC machining market is expected to reach $100 billion by 2026, illustrating its essential role in prototype manufacturing.

Different technologies offer unique advantages. CNC machining provides precise and repeatable results, making it ideal for intricate designs. Conversely, 3D printing allows for rapid prototyping with complex geometries that traditional methods cannot achieve. Evaluating the integration of such technologies in Prototype Castings can lead to significant time and cost savings. It's essential to ask potential service providers about their technology capabilities and how these align with your project needs.

Clients often overlook the importance of flexibility in machining services. Not all prototypes fit neatly into standard categories. Some projects require hybrid approaches, blending various techniques. The ability to adapt technology to specific requirements can make or break a project. Reflecting on past projects and how different technologies were utilized can provide insights into the best choices for future endeavors.

Comparing Pricing Structures and Cost Considerations

When selecting a prototype machining service, pricing structures can significantly impact your decision. Understanding the different pricing models is essential. Many services offer hourly rates, while others might charge per part based on complexity. The former may work well for small projects. The latter could save costs on larger runs.

Tips: Seek clarity on quotes. Ensure you know what is included. Hidden costs can arise from material fees or unexpected machine time. Always request a detailed breakdown before committing. It helps in making an informed choice.

It's common to feel overwhelmed by varying pricing. Some services may promise low rates but compromise quality. Consider the quality of materials and expertise offered. Quality often correlates with higher costs but can lead to better outcomes. Pricing that seems too good could signal issues. Don't hesitate to ask for samples or references.

Tips: Always evaluate past work. Client testimonials can give insights into reliability. These help gauge if the service meets industry standards. You may find services that align with your budget but lack experience. Weighing cost against quality is vital for long-term success.
